"It doesn’t get more picture-perfect than savoring brunch under the shade of a 100-year-old oak tree. The brainchild of stylists-turned-foodies Christina and Tony DeVictor, Fellows Cafe is a masterclass in art direction: A backdrop of ivy creeping up the columns of a canary yellow 19th-century cottage sets the scene for a memorable morning meal. This hidden Green Street gem (just one block over from Canton Street) specializes in house-made sourdough, eschewing commercial yeast in favor of a natural leavening process that results in a more delicious and easily digestible loaf. This beautifully crafted sourdough plays a supporting role beneath heaps of fresh ingredients in gorgeous toasts, and the sourdough cinnamon rolls topped with a generous serving of cream cheese icing are a must. More vegetable-forward offerings like sweet potato eggs Benedict and a Mediterranean breakfast salad also grace the enticing menu." - Sarah Bisacca
